[RBW] Re: Rivet Pearl or C17 Carved
The Rivit Pearl looks intriguing, but I have had too many issues with leather saddles stretching after 100+ sweaty miles. I have been replacing my Selle Anatomica Titantico X with Cambium C17 Carved, but it gets expensive. My Cambium shows no sign of the cracking/splitting that I have seen on the internet, and the cover material is holding up very well. -- You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ups "RBW Owners Bunch" group. [RBW] Re: Rivet Pearl or C17 Carved
Hey John, I think a big difference is that the C17 is totally synthetic and waterproof whereas the Rivet is not, but no doubt you already know that. Though I've not used a C17 Carved so I can't speak directly to the comparison, I have been getting used to a Rivet Independence on my AHH since near the first of the year and I am quite pleased with it. Also they have an exceedingly generous return policy if you buy direct from Rivet. If I recall correctly you are in Sunol, in which case I'm less than 10 miles up the road near the fairgrounds. [RBW] Re: Rivet Pearl or C17 Carved
I have no experience with the C17 carved, but I just swapped out my Hunqapillar's B17 for a Rivet Pearl. The latter is more comfortable, looks great, and is flat and doesn't rise in back, meaning that I'm no longer sliding forward and constantly having to readjust myself on the seat. Plus, having grown up in Sacramento, I like supporting a hometown business.
